The U.S. hydrogen energy storage market size was estimated at USD 3.17 billion in 2023 and is anticipated to expand at a CAGR of 5.3% from 2024 to 2030. This growth is primarily driven by the country's accelerating industrialization and the increasing adoption of alternative energy sources. Significant advancements in research and development, along with the construction of large-scale hydrogen storage infrastructure, are expected to propel market growth throughout the forecast period.

Hydrogen energy storage involves storing large volumes of hydrogen using technologies such as solution-mined salt domes, excavated rock caverns, and other geological formations. This stored hydrogen supports various end-use sectors, including transportation, metallurgy, general industry, chemicals, and stationary power applications. With the global expansion of renewable energy, the demand for hydrogen energy systems is also rising, as these solutions help mitigate greenhouse gas emissions. Hydrogen is also vital in oil refining and utility operations.

The industrial sector continues to be a major consumer of hydrogen for applications such as glass production, fertilizer manufacturing, and metal refining. The increasing shift by companies towards sustainable fuel alternatives, such as hydrogen, further contributes to the rising demand. In particular, hybrid melting technologies paired with electric furnace boosting are being adopted to reduce harmful emissions, reinforcing the market’s upward trajectory.

The U.S. remains a leader in renewable energy adoption across industrial, transportation, and power generation sectors. To support hydrogen infrastructure development, the U.S. Department of Energy initiated projects like H2USA, in collaboration with the National Renewable Energy Laboratory (NREL) and Sandia National Laboratories. Furthermore, the Hydrogen Fueling Infrastructure Research and Station Technology (H2FIRST) project, supported by the Fuel Cell Technologies Office, aims to overcome technical challenges and facilitate the development of cost-effective hydrogen fueling stations across the nation. These initiatives are expected to significantly boost the hydrogen energy storage market in the coming years.

Key U.S. Hydrogen Energy Storage Company Insights

The U.S. hydrogen energy storage market is fragmented, featuring a diverse mix of companies at varying stages of innovation and commercialization. Despite ongoing consolidation, major corporations and research institutes continue to push the boundaries of hydrogen storage technology. This dynamic environment reflects the industry's transition from early-stage R&D to scalable commercial solutions.

Prominent market participants include:

  • Cummins Inc. – Offers diesel and natural gas generators, along with emission control and power generation systems.
  • Steelhead Composites, INC. – Specializes in lightweight, high-strength cylinders for hydrogen storage and other energy solutions.
  • Air Products Inc., Chart Industries, Plug Power, Inc., Worthington Industries, FuelCell Energy Inc., and Bloom Energy Corp. are also key contributors to this evolving market.
  • Bloom Energy Corp. stands out for its deployment of solid oxide fuel cells that generate electricity using green hydrogen without combustion, delivering reliable and clean power.
